Power outage in these places of Kathmandu Valley today



KATHMANDU: The Nepal Electricity Authority (NEA) has decided to cut off the power supply in some places of Kathmandu Valley from 11 am to 3 pm today due to the need to lay new feeder lines.

There will be a power outage in Bagdol area, around Sunrise Tower and Sanepa ring road area, food warehouse and other areas, it stated.

NEA has apologized for the inconvenience caused to the customers in those areas, adding that power supply could resume if works completed ahead of the deadline.
